Paul Young to go back on the road with Songs & Stories

Paul Young is back at The Kenton on Sunday 24 May.

The 80s icon has just completed a run of largely sold-out shows at intimate venues across England, Wales and Scotland.

Paul broke into the big time 40 years ago when No Parlez went to number one and spawned iconic hits like Wherever I Lay My Hat (That’s My Home). More success followed with the number one album The Secret of Association and the worldwide hit Everytime You Go Away, not forgetting an appearance at Live Aid and more.

Paul sustained that success – while having fun in his Tex-Mex band, Los Pacaminos. Now, he’s looking back during these intimate shows, that combine conversation and acoustic versions of songs. Paul’s meeting fans, singing songs and telling stories about his incredible career. It’s time to revel in the classic hits and learn the stories behind them in this intimate show.

Paul said: “I had such a great time on my last tour – every night was a blast – and I can’t wait to share Songs and Stories with even more fans next spring.”
